January 2008 compared with December 2007 Industrial production up by 0.9% in both euro area and EU27

In January 2008 compared with December 2007, seasonally adjusted industrial production1 grew by 0.9% in both the euro area2 (EA15) and the EU272. In December 20073 production remained stable in both zones.

In January 2008 compared with January 2007, industrial production rose by 3.8% in the euro area and by 3.5% in the EU27.

Monthly comparison

In January 2008 compared with December 2007, production of capital goods increased by 2.7% in the euro area and by 2.5% in the EU27. Durable consumer goods grew by 1.9% and 1.5% respectively. Intermediate goods rose by 0.8% in both zones. Non-durable consumer goods gained 0.6% in the euro area and 0.8% in the EU27. Production of energy fell by 2.9% and 2.1% respectively.

In January 2008, among the Member States for which data are available, industrial production rose in ten, remained stable in the United Kingdom and fell in three. The highest increases were registered in Lithuania (+5.9%), Poland (+5.7%) and Slovakia (+4.6%), while the largest decrease was recorded in Portugal (-1.7%).

Annual comparison

In January 2008 compared with January 2007, production of capital goods increased by 7.5% in the euro area and by 7.1% in the EU27. Production of energy grew by 5.0% and 3.8% respectively. Intermediate goods rose by 2.1% in both zones. Non-durable consumer goods gained 1.7% in the euro area and 1.1% in the EU27. Durable consumer goods increased by 0.1% and 1.9% respectively.

In January 2008, among the Member States for which data are available, industrial production rose in twelve and fell in Portugal (-1.7%) and Latvia (-0.4%). The highest increases were registered in Poland (+10.7%), Lithuania (+8.5%) and Slovakia (+8.4%).

Total industry (excluding construction). According to the Council Regulation 1165/98 Eurostat publishes national seasonally adjusted data if available. For the other Member States (Bulgaria, the Czech Republic, Greece, Spain, Cyprus and Luxembourg) Eurostat performs the adjustment. This means that different methodologies are used to make the seasonal adjustment of the national series.

The seasonally adjusted euro area and EU series are calculated by aggregating the working day adjusted series from individual Member States and performing an adjustment for seasonal effects on these series. Therefore the seasonally adjusted figures for total industry (excluding construction) is based directly on the working day adjusted series coming from the Member States and not on an aggregation of the seasonally adjusted indices from the Member States. The euro area and EU seasonally adjusted growth rates might differ from the weighted growth rates of the individual Member States (see Methodology of the industrial production index). This procedure also implies that the aggregation of the overall figures is not based on the published details (intermediate, capital, durable, non-durable goods, energy).

Missing observations from Member States are estimated for the calculation of the euro area and the EU aggregates.

The euro area (EA13) consisted of 13 Member States up to 31 December 2007: Belgium, Germany, Ireland, Greece, Spain, France, Italy, Luxembourg, the Netherlands, Austria, Portugal, Slovenia and Finland. From 1 January 2008 the euro area (EA15) also includes Cyprus and Malta.

The EU27 includes Belgium (BE), Bulgaria (BG), the Czech Republic (CZ), Denmark (DK), Germany (DE), Estonia (EE), Ireland (IE), Greece (EL), Spain (ES), France (FR), Italy (IT), Cyprus (CY), Latvia (LV), Lithuania (LT), Luxembourg (LU), Hungary (HU), Malta (MT), the Netherlands (NL), Austria (AT), Poland (PL), Portugal (PT), Romania (RO), Slovenia (SI), Slovakia (SK), Finland (FI), Sweden (SE) and the United Kingdom (UK).

As part of Eurostat's guidelines for the dissemination of data when the EU or euro area is enlarged, the aggregate data series commented on in this News Release refer to the official composition of the euro area in the most recent month for which data is available. Thus News Releases with data for months up to December 2007 commented on EA13 series, while News Releases with data for January 2008 onwards comment on EA15 series.

Data of previous months have been revised compared to those issued in the News Release 20/2008 of 13 February 2008. The figures for December 2007 were -0.2% both in the EA15 and the EU27 for the monthly changes, and +1.3% in the EA15 and +1.2% in the EU27 for the yearly changes.
